Article Oncology

Clinical Trials Assessing Hypomethylating Agents Combined with Other Therapies: Causes for Failure and Potential Solutions

Phaedon D. Zavras et al.

Summary: The success of hypomethylating agents in myelodysplastic syndromes and acute myelogenous leukemias lies in their ability to selectively target DNA methyltransferase 1 (DNMT1) during the S-phase. Lessons learned from clinical trials suggest that dose and schedule selection are crucial for maintaining clinical response while avoiding detrimental effects on bone marrow reserves. Combination therapy with investigational agents should focus on enhancing HMA activity through manipulations of pyrimidine metabolism and inhibition of epigenetic enzymes, while adhering to principles of therapeutic index and molecular targeting.
